User Experience: A Key Factor in Successful Web Design

In today's digital landscape, providing a seamless and positive user experience is crucial for the success of any website. Effective UX design focuses on understanding user needs and behaviors to create intuitive and engaging interactions. By prioritizing UX, web designers can enhance user satisfaction, increase check here conversion rates, and build a loyal following.

  • Consider the target audience's goals and pain points.
  • Implement clear navigation and intuitive layouts.
  • Ensure fast loading speeds and responsive design.

A well-designed UX creates a positive journey for users, encouraging them to explore the website further and return. By investing in UX, businesses can gain a competitive edge and cultivate lasting relationships with their audience.

Responsive Web Design: Optimizing for All Screens

In today's ever-evolving digital landscape, users access websites from a wide range of devices. This necessitates web designers to embrace responsive web design principles. Responsive design ensures that websites effortlessly adapt to different screen sizes and resolutions, providing an optimal user experience no matter the device.

  • A key aspect of responsive web design is the use of adaptable layouts that can adjust to various widths.
  • Media queries, CSS rules that respond to screen size and resolution, are crucial for implementing these adjustments.
  • Responsive design not only improves user experience but also boosts SEO rankings as search engines favor mobile-friendly websites.
